Market Segments Highlight Strong Demand Across Oncology Care
Based on dosage, High-Dose Rate (HDR) brachytherapy dominated the global market with approximately 73.40% revenue share in 2025, reflecting its widespread clinical adoption for prostate, cervical, and breast cancer treatment. Low-Dose Rate (LDR) brachytherapy continues to gain momentum, particularly for permanent prostate seed implantation procedures.
Among product categories, Applicators & Afterloaders accounted for approximately 45.20% of market revenue in 2025, supported by their critical role in delivering highly accurate radiation therapy. Electronic brachytherapy systems and radioactive seed technologies are expected to witness continued adoption as healthcare providers pursue more flexible treatment options.
By application, prostate cancer represented approximately 33.15% of total market revenue in 2025. The breast cancer segment is projected to record the fastest expansion throughout the forecast period, advancing at an estimated 7.73% CAGR through 2035 as clinical adoption continues to increase.

Asia Pacific Emerges as the Fastest-Growing Regional Market
North America retained its lead status in 2025, contributing to around 46.60% of the global market share. In North America, the U.S. accounted for about 82.5% of the region's revenue and continues to be benefited by robust oncology infrastructure, good reimbursement scenario, and extensive adoption of HDR and LDR therapy techniques. The U.S. Brachytherapy Market was estimated to be valued at about USD 346.6 million in 2025 and is projected to reach around USD 594.3 million by 2035, growing at a 5.54% CAGR.
The Asia Pacific region is anticipated to grow the fastest, growing at around 7.95% CAGR through 2035. Increasing cancer prevalence, establishment of more oncology centers, and rising investments in health care are driving the demand in key economies in the region. In 2025, China held around 40.6% of the Asia Pacific revenue.
Meanwhile, Germany held around 24.6% of the European regional revenue and Brazil accounted for around 43.8% of the Latin America regional revenue. In the Middle East & Africa, UAE contributed around 22.8% of the regional revenue, aided by continued healthcare reforms in the country.
Industry Leaders Continue Investing in Advanced Cancer Care
Competition within the global brachytherapy industry is accelerating as manufacturers strengthen product portfolios through strategic acquisitions, partnerships, and technology innovation. In October 2023, Elekta agreed to acquire iCAD's Xoft business to expand its electronic brachytherapy capabilities. Varian, a Siemens Healthineers company, partnered with Sun Nuclear during September 2024 to enhance quality assurance solutions for radiotherapy systems. Earlier, Perspective Therapeutics transferred its Cesium-131 brachytherapy business to GT Medical Technologies, reinforcing ongoing consolidation across the sector.
